Musician and attorney Collin McCabe began his career in New Orleans, simultaneously touring, getting a degree, and working as a booking agent. In 2014, he graduated from Loyola University New Orleans with a degree in Music Industry Studies and minor in marketing focused on graphic design and brand strategy.

In 2018, Collin returned to St. Louis to work in marketing and begin his pursuit of a law degree, immersing himself in the St. Louis music scene and starting a new band. While in law school, Collin presented an in-depth copyright workshop for musicians with St. Louis’s Volunteer Lawyers and Accountants for the Arts and updated their model performance contracts to meet the standards of the modern talent-buying industry.

Collin’s experience in graphic design, studio production, and management helps him work with artists to develop brands and strategies tailored to their needs. With these skills in mind, Collin’s focus is setting and achieving difficult but attainable goals for each and every artist he works with. Every artist is different – and those differences warrant a tailor-made approach to accomplishing every artist’s goals.

As with most opportunities in her life, Sammy’s beginnings in music were purely by chance. In 2017, nearing the end of her M.A. program and while having a career related extensional crisis, a classmate suggested that she apply to work at The Pageant. She started out scanning tickets and stamping hands but was promoted to Box Office Manager within a year. Needing a change, she started booking local shows in late 2019.

After the 2020 pandemic, Sammy went back to work at The Pageant - this time taking on a new role as a talent buyer for the Blueberry Hill Duck Room. This position gave her the opportunities to connect with many up-and-coming local bands and artists who needed a little help navigating the professional aspect of the music industry.

Sammy’s strong desire to build connections and industry know-how allows her to work with artists to develop their professional skills and build their network.
